Claire Owens is a resident of the Town of North East, Village of Millerton.

Meet Claire

Hi, I'm Claire Owens. I was born and raised on Long Island and attended college in the Bronx before settling in Millerton where I enjoy time walking the rail trail with my dog, Birdie, perusing the library for a good story to escape into, and sitting on the porch with my mom chatting with neighbors. 


I have always had a passion for serving and have made a career out of working for globally recognized veterans charities, impacting the lives of countless wounded warriors and their families. My dedication to making a difference was instilled in me by my parents - especially my mother, who was a nurse before retiring in Millerton. 


I previously served on the North East Zoning Board of Appeals, where I worked with other members to grant permits for building variances and handled community questions and concerns related to zoning and planning.


I hope that in becoming a Town Board Member in November I can usher in a new generation of civically-minded Millerton residents that will work to better the community for all. 


As your next town board member I will work to:

Make North East a leader in renewable energy

Increase affordable housing to attract quality, skilled workers and growing families

Make North East a destination for visitors and residents alike
